14U Power Rankings: Week 9: June 14, 2012

MIT shakes up the rankings

Thanks to the Maryland Invitational Tournament, some of the best teams in the country got to face each other this weekend. In the end, D.C. Assault was the last team standing and they have been rewarded. Meanwhile Team Loaded made the Final Four and beat yet another ranked team, so they enter the top ten for the first time this year.
